Khaberni - Anwar Gargash, the diplomatic advisor to the President of the UAE, questioned the absence of joint Arab and Islamic labor institutions in facing the brutal Iranian aggression against the Gulf countries.
Through X, Gargash said, "We in the Arab Gulf countries have the right to ask: Where are the joint Arab and Islamic labor institutions, led by the Arab League and the Organization of Islamic Cooperation, when our countries and peoples are facing this brutal Iranian aggression? And where are the 'major' Arab and regional countries?"
He added, "In this absence and inability, it is not permissible to later talk about the decline of the Arab and Islamic role or criticize the American and Western presence. The Arab Gulf countries have been a support and partner for everyone in times of prosperity.. Where are you today in times of hardship?"
